Ceramic foam filters can effectively remove non-metallic inclusions including slag and dross from the molten metal stream. Additionally, foam filters aid in reducing turbulence in the gating system. Ceramic foam filter's outstanding thermal shock resistance and high strength properties were developed for superior performance in extreme metal casting foundry applications.
Simplified pouring system and increasing pouring efficiency The lengthy runner can be shortened when filters are used. It could greatly save scrap recycling cost, save pouring times and improve pouring efficiency.
Remove tiny slag effectively and purify molten metal Ceramic foam filters can adsorb nearly 0.1mm diameter tiny slags based on it's special working principle.
Well-distributed molten metal and improve performance After purification, the casting's density and strength are improved and elongation and impact toughness is improved greatly, some extension rate even can be increased by 19-30%. Therefore, the casting mechanical properties and processing performance are improved obviously.
Reduce turbulence The molten metal can be changed from turbulent flow to laminar flow when through the 3D structure ceramic foam filters. This could greatly reduce the casting bubble defect.
Alumina Ceramic Foam Filter is mainly for the filtration of molten aluminium and alloys in foundries and cast houses. With the excellent resistance to attack and corrosion from molten aluminum, the filter can effectively remove inclusions, reduce trapped gas and provide laminar flow,and then the filtered metal is significantly cleaner. Cleaner metal results in higher‐quality castings, less scrap, and fewer inclusion defects, all of which contribute to the bottom‐line profit.
